The five ships listed for 1996 has grown to presently 2 passager carriers, 3 leased container carriers and 3 bulk carriers. They have the only container shipping route that runs from Greece to the Russian port in the Azov sea. No other container shipping to my knowledge or to the company's knowledge exists by another shipping company. I am trying to verify this. These are small ports and close the best rail connections to distribute and receive product in Russia..

Note; I have discovered all the passager ships in Greece have a small casino on board ... SO this makes the casino look promising in my opinion. I could be wrong but there could be a connection. Would not hurt if they sold it but if they don't I think it will be because of the gambling. Just have to wait and see. May not look good to have it in the shell if they are concentrating on shipping only. They can buy slot machines and gambling equipment anywhere.

According to the 8K on 12/9/1997 there is 3,450,000 issued in common shares total outstanding. I have been told only 480,000 are free trading by the company. As soon as the deal is closed there will be 6,850,000 total outstanding with 450,000 in the free trading float.

I have been assured there will be no dilution of the float.
